Average Electricians Salary in Nashville-Davidson--Murfreesboro--Franklin, TN
Electricians in the Nashville-Davidson--Murfreesboro--Franklin, TN area earn an average annual salary of $62,040. This figure is notably below the national average of $69,280, suggesting that local market dynamics, such as specific industry demands or the cost of doing business, may influence compensation levels in this region.
Executive Summary
- Average Salary: $62,040 per year.
-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 17.2% ↗ over the last 5 years.
-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$84,350.
- Outlook: With a local workforce of 7,630 electricians and a Location Quotient of 1.44, the Nashville metropolitan area demonstrates a significant concentration of this skilled trade, exceeding the national average. This indicates a robust and potentially growing demand for electricians, suggesting a stable job market for professionals in this field within the region.

| Experience Level | Market Percentile | Annual Wage | Hourly Rate |
|---|---|---|---|
| ApprenticeLearning trade under supervision. Classroom + OJT. | 10% (Entry) | $39,980 | $19.2 |
| JourneymanLicensed/Certified. Works independently on standard tasks. | 25% (Junior) | $46,530 | $22.4 |
| Senior TechnicianHandles complex installations & troubleshooting. | 50% (Median) | $61,130 | $29.4 |
| Foreman / MasterSupervises crews, handles permits & code compliance. | 75% (Senior) | $77,550 | $37.3 |
| SuperintendentSite management, business owner, or master tradesman. | 90% (Expert) | $84,350 | $40.6 |

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 7,630 employees in the Nashville-Davidson--Murfreesboro--Franklin, TN area with a job density of 6.957 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
